What is Computer System:
Computerized systems are the system which used extensively to create, capture, analyze, and maintain electronic record, report information and to control equipment and processes in life sciences industry.
According to American National Standards Institute (ANSI) defines systems as “people, machines, and methods organized to accomplish a set of specific functions.”
Computer or related systems can refer to computer hardware, software, peripheral devices, networks, cloud infrastructure, personnel, and associated documents.
Such computer systems must be validated to ensure accuracy, reliability, consistent intended performance, and the ability to discern invalid or altered records.
Computerized System Access and Security (level of access, roles & responsibility)
Any computer system that is used in a Regulatory environment must have a secure user log on and password to prevent unauthorized use.
Full use should be made of access controls to ensure that people have access only to functionality that is appropriate for their job role and that actions are attributable to a specific individual.
Companies must be able to demonstrate the access levels granted to individual staff members and ensure that historical information regarding user access level is available. Controls should be applied at both the operating system and application levels.
The system administrator role, including any rights to alter files and settings, should be assigned to personnel independent from those responsible for the record content.
Shared logins or Generic user access should not be used. Where the computerized system design supports individual user access, this function must be used. This may require the purchase of additional licenses.Shared, read-only user accounts that do not allow the user to modify data or settings are acceptable for viewing data.
